The system of linear equations has a unique solution. Find the solution using Gaussian elimination or Gauss-Jordan elimination.
x1 | + | 2x2 | − | x3 | = | 7 |
2x1 | − | x3 | = | −2 | ||
3x1 | + | 5x2 | + | 2x3 | = | 17 |
(x1, x2, x3) =
User generated content is uploaded by users for the purposes of learning and should be used following Studypool's honor code & terms of service.
Explanation & Answer
(x1, x2, x3) = (-1,4,0) ----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
